28 April 2008 at 4:20pm
Hi All
Attached is the paypal module developed by Nicolaas.
This version fixes the problem of the form submission not automatically redirecting to paypal.
Instructions (provided by Nicolaas) for implementing this module are included in the php file in the zip file located here. http://open.silverstripe.com/ticket/1760
We have done some testing and so far it works well.
This method is an external payment method where you are actually redirected to the paypal site and once payment has been processed you are linked back to your SS cart where SS updates the transaction as successful or unsuccessful.
Paypal charges for the onsite method of processing so this is why Nicolaas opted for the off-site payment method.
